> Shouldn't the package for kfreebsd* have the files in a different
> sub-directory? linux just feels wrong on kfreebsd. I expect (but don't
> know for sure) that the resolver is smart enough to look in a
> sub-directory matching the os, but as I would expect not look in the
> directory named by a different os.

you need to pass both

  -I/usr/lib/jvm/default-java/include
  -I/usr/lib/jvm/default-java/include/linux

there are no predefined names for KFreeBSD and the Hurd upstream. So I think
just using linux everywhere is good enough for Debian.
